OpenAI Joins Anthropic in Call for International AI Watchdog

Gizmodo
OpenAI and Anthropic are calling for an international organization to oversee and potentially slow down AI development to ensure global safety.

Summary

OpenAI, led by Sam Altman and Jakub Pachocki, has proposed the creation of an international body to supervise the advancement of artificial intelligence. This initiative aims to ensure societal resilience and safety, including the authority to slow down development if necessary. This move aligns with a similar stance from rival firm Anthropic, which emphasizes the risks of recursive self-improvement in AI systems. Both companies are preparing for stock market debuts, raising concerns that commercial pressures may eventually override safety protocols. Consequently, they are advocating for external oversight to manage the rapid evolution of AI technology and the potential development of AGI.
